The Bride (2015 Spanish film)

The Bride (Spanish: La novia) is a 2015 drama film directed by Paula Ortiz which stars Inma Cuesta, Álex García and Asier Etxeandia.

The screenplay is based on Blood Wedding, the 1933 tragedy by Federico García Lorca.

It was screened in the Zabaltegi section of the 2015 San Sebastián International Film Festival.
